There are several manufacturers of extended saddlebags out there with several different price points. I see a lot of riders going with Arlen Ness, Milwaukee Bagger and Bad Dad bags. You can also get saddlebag extensions which basically adhere to your stock saddlebags to give the illusion of extended bags. These require some body work to eliminate the seams but if they are done right you can't even tell they are not complete extended bags.
